Transaction 5818ed61899d30e8df2d83ca614eed708a5ad0ebcc3e4c843fe7dc28d1537521

1 Input
2 Outputs
  • 5818ed61899d30e8df2d83ca614eed708a5ad0ebcc3e4c843fe7dc28d1537521:0
  • value  3224984720
    address  1D8exRwXbSDUd2XVsKBJUtQFNHgE16Ehbs
  • 5818ed61899d30e8df2d83ca614eed708a5ad0ebcc3e4c843fe7dc28d1537521:1
  • value  2830000
    address  3KpLKYrp1XCe9Q5zfbiEyTM59Y2wTLFC4z